Just for kicks, I installed the Parallels Virtualization software and put XP on it.
I will probably not use it that often, but I made it work the way it should if this is going to be done.
1. Create another user account called "XP"
2. Install the Parallels software on the new user
3. Enable fast user switching
4. Let parallels run full screen and just use the fast user switching to go back and forth between XP and OSX.
